返回頂部
關(guān)閉軟件導(dǎo)航
位置:首頁(yè) > 技術(shù)分享 > SEO優(yōu)化>百度小程序碰到的那些坑

2021年5月,受百度邀請(qǐng),蘇寧首批入駐百度小程序平臺(tái)。作為微信小程序的開(kāi)發(fā)工程師,我接手了“開(kāi)荒”百度智能小程序(以下簡(jiǎn)稱百度小程序)的任務(wù),自5月初開(kāi)發(fā),一個(gè)多月就完成了蘇寧易購(gòu)百度小程序的開(kāi)發(fā)工作,并在7月初的“百度開(kāi)發(fā)者大會(huì)”上作為首批小程序?qū)ν馓峁┓?wù)。

從5月至今,作為百度小程序的主力開(kāi)發(fā),總結(jié)了以下的一些開(kāi)發(fā)經(jīng)驗(yàn)。

百度小程序的初探

入駐百度小程序

百度小程序的入駐方式,與微信小程序幾乎相同,預(yù)備一個(gè)百度賬號(hào),登錄百度智能小程序后臺(tái),選擇入駐申請(qǐng),選擇適合的類型,填寫(xiě)表單信息,提交審核,一般24小時(shí)內(nèi)可以審核通過(guò)。當(dāng)然,假如有百度小程序的邀請(qǐng)碼,也可以走邀請(qǐng)碼通道進(jìn)行入駐。這里尤其需要注重的是,目前僅面向企業(yè)、政府、媒體及其它組織等非個(gè)人主體開(kāi)放申請(qǐng),個(gè)人用戶是沒(méi)有辦法入駐的。入駐完成后,進(jìn)入平臺(tái),可以看到自己的小程序。

開(kāi)發(fā)前的預(yù)備

用注冊(cè)得到的治理員賬號(hào)登錄后臺(tái),在成員治理設(shè)置項(xiàng)目組成員的權(quán)限,百度小程序的用戶權(quán)限主要分為:開(kāi)發(fā)者權(quán)限、開(kāi)發(fā)治理、開(kāi)發(fā)設(shè)置、暫停服務(wù)設(shè)置、推廣設(shè)置、流量主、數(shù)據(jù)統(tǒng)計(jì)、小程序簡(jiǎn)介、小程序頭像。在設(shè)置-開(kāi)發(fā)設(shè)置,獲取小程序的AppID、AppKey和AppSecret,并設(shè)置服務(wù)器域名、業(yè)務(wù)域名和代理域名(小程序web化使用)。在設(shè)置-基礎(chǔ)設(shè)置設(shè)置小程序名稱、頭像和簡(jiǎn)介等信息。

開(kāi)發(fā)者工具

在從百度小程序官網(wǎng)點(diǎn)擊文檔-開(kāi)發(fā)-左側(cè)導(dǎo)航欄工具-界面下載開(kāi)發(fā)者工具,開(kāi)發(fā)者工具啟動(dòng)后,有和微信開(kāi)發(fā)者工具差不多的界面,不同的地方如下:

百度小程序沒(méi)有集成類似于微信小程序Tgit、騰訊云,云開(kāi)發(fā)平臺(tái)等功能。開(kāi)發(fā)者需要在自備代碼治理工具,服務(wù)端所需要的服務(wù)器等資源。

百度小程序IDE目前的新建功能只支持新建一個(gè)DEMO,開(kāi)發(fā)者需要在這個(gè)基礎(chǔ)上進(jìn)行修改來(lái)得到自己的項(xiàng)目,或者使用搬家具將微信小程序轉(zhuǎn)換為百度小程序,不能從頭開(kāi)始新建。微信小程序的新建功能是從輸入appID開(kāi)始的,百度的appid只能在建好項(xiàng)目后手動(dòng)的修改。

百度小程序IDE不需要獨(dú)立設(shè)置代理。微信小程序IDE需要單獨(dú)配置代理,在復(fù)雜網(wǎng)絡(luò)環(huán)境下可能會(huì)出現(xiàn)內(nèi)外網(wǎng)不能同時(shí)訪問(wèn)的情況,但是百度小程序不需要設(shè)置單獨(dú)代理。

開(kāi)發(fā)文檔

百度小程序有豐富的文檔,具體的介紹了從申請(qǐng)入駐到小程序發(fā)布、從組件到API的百度小程序的方方面面,大家可以自行到官網(wǎng)上去閱讀。

前端開(kāi)發(fā)者眼中的百度小程序

因?yàn)橥瑫r(shí)開(kāi)發(fā)百度小程序和微信小程序,我將對(duì)比微信小程序,講述百度小程序開(kāi)發(fā)過(guò)程中碰到的一些問(wèn)題。

組件和API幾乎和微信相同,框架上分為邏輯層、視圖層、自定義組件和基礎(chǔ)能力,也支持分包加載等能力。百度小程序的組件也分為視圖組件、基礎(chǔ)組件、表單組件、導(dǎo)航組件、媒體組件、地圖組件、畫(huà)布組件和開(kāi)放能力相關(guān)組件。

在API方面,百度小程序也分為網(wǎng)絡(luò)、媒體、文件、數(shù)據(jù)存儲(chǔ)、位置、界面(包含繪圖)、設(shè)備和開(kāi)放接口等大類。以下是我們發(fā)現(xiàn)的一些百度小程序與微信小程序的不同。

組件的不同

百度小程序的列表渲染和微信不一致:

{{idx}}:{{itemName.message}}

//也可以簡(jiǎn)寫(xiě)為

{{index}}:{{item.message}}

百度小程序的列表渲染:

{{p.name}}

百度小程序碰到的那些坑

百度小程序的判定和循環(huán)不能再同一個(gè)組件上。

例如微信小程序可以這么寫(xiě):

{{index}}:{{item.message}}

//或者這樣子

{{index}}:{{item.message}}

而百度小程序則必須寫(xiě)成這邊這個(gè)樣子:

API的不同

百度小程序提供了AI的能力,可以實(shí)現(xiàn)文字識(shí)別、文本審核、語(yǔ)音合成、圖像審核、圖像識(shí)別和語(yǔ)音識(shí)別功能。

矩旱喚股符瞇獸日健反寸含酒油丙宜鹿還術(shù)模悲殺秘都眨道辱窗孤難煤伴寇叫漁婦頸仗襯壓忙勾七榨蕩氏脊剖舅堪天詳蘋冷研休禿螞穴待賣錫習(xí)宅n1jcC1。百度小程序碰到的那些坑。伊寧seo網(wǎng)站建設(shè),用ajax對(duì)seo的影響,seo咋樣優(yōu)化,織夢(mèng)內(nèi)容頁(yè)沒(méi)有seo標(biāo)題

如果您覺(jué)得 百度小程序碰到的那些坑 這篇文章對(duì)您有用,請(qǐng)分享給您的好友,謝謝!

主站蜘蛛池模板: 四虎成人精品无码| 免费无遮挡无码视频网站| 国产高清无码毛片| AV无码精品一区二区三区宅噜噜| 在线观看免费无码专区| 亚洲AV无码一区二区三区电影 | 亚洲?V无码乱码国产精品| 亚洲一区精品无码| 麻豆亚洲AV成人无码久久精品 | 精品久久久久久无码中文字幕| 无码人妻精品一区二区三区久久| 无码视频一区二区三区| 久久久久亚洲AV无码麻豆| 粉嫩高中生无码视频在线观看| 无码人妻一区二区三区免费| 久久无码av三级| 久久亚洲AV永久无码精品| 国产精品无码亚洲一区二区三区 | 92午夜少妇极品福利无码电影| 精品无码人妻一区二区三区不卡 | 中文字幕丰满乱子伦无码专区| 无码狠狠躁久久久久久久| 在线看无码的免费网站| 久久精品成人无码观看56| 国产成人无码AV一区二区| 精品无码综合一区| 中文字幕人妻无码专区| 日韩人妻无码精品专区| 久久久久无码精品| 国产激情无码一区二区三区| 午夜无码一区二区三区在线观看 | 国模无码视频一区二区三区| 在线精品自偷自拍无码中文| 久久精品无码一区二区无码| 人妻丰满av无码中文字幕| 午夜福利av无码一区二区| 日韩精品无码AV成人观看| 无码人妻一区二区三区在线视频| 久久久久亚洲av无码专区蜜芽| 无码专区天天躁天天躁在线| 亚洲国产成AV人天堂无码|